Book excerpt: Excerpt from Bible Studies of the Sabbath Question Advancing knowledge in the fields of physical and mental science, and of history, has greatly changed and enlarged our conceptions of God, man, and the universe Through our increasing knowledge of ancient peoples and religions we have been led to look upon all the great religions of the world as signs that men everywhere have been seeking after God, who met them on the highest level of their thought and desire. But as the Christian Scriptures, religion, and ethics, claim to be the true and the best, they must stand the test of history, experience, and reason. Industrial progress, new social conditions, and closer international relations, are the wonder, of our times, and must be reckoned with by us who believe in the final triumph of the religion and morals of the kingdom of Jesus Christ our Lord.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The Bible points out, firstly, that the Sabbath was God's exclusive sign between Him and the Nation of Israel. No other group, race or nation can make claim on the Sabbath unless they are Israelites or Jews. Secondly, the Sabbath is only a shadow of things to come. An object or a substance has cast that shadow and that Substance is the Person of Jesus Christ who invites one and all when He said, "Come to Me, all you who are weary and burdened, and I will give you REST." He is the true SABBATH. If we rest on a day, we cannot rest. If we try to concentrate on the law, we will be judged by the law.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: What is the Sabbath, anyway? The holy day of rest? The first effort to protect the rights of workers? A smart way to manage stress in a world in which computers never get turned off and work never comes to an end? Or simply an oppressive, outmoded rite? In The Sabbath World, Judith Shulevitz explores the Jewish and Christian day of rest, from its origins in the ancient world to its complicated observance in the modern one. Braiding ideas together with memories, Shulevitz delves into the legends, history, and philosophy that have grown up around a custom that has lessons for all of us, not just the religious. The shared day of nonwork has built communities, sustained cultures, and connected us to the memory of our ancestors and to our better selves, but it has also aroused as much resentment as love. The Sabbath World tells this surprising story together with an account of Shulevitz’s own struggle to keep this difficult, rewarding day.
